CCD Mosaicing technique for Suprime-Cam (SUbaru PRIME focus CAMera)We have developed a procedure of placing high-precision 2K×4K CCDs manufactured by SITe and MIT into a mosaic for a CCD camera, the SUbaru PRIME focus CAMera (Suprime-Cam). We used this procedure to install 8 CCDs, achieving our requirement of co-planarity of the CCD surfaces to within ±15 μm.

Adaptation to the CFHT prime focus environment included modifications to reduce the scattered light seen by the CFH12K. Science data taken by the camera has proven the success of CFHT’s new capability for 42×28 square arcminute imaging with high-resolution subarcsecond seeing.

The instrument has been tested at the 1 m telescope of Bonn University’s “Hoher List” Observatory and will have its first Calar Alto run in Spring 2000.
